In calculating the Net-Net Working Capital (NNWC), Benjamin Graham assumed that a company's accounts receivable is only worth 75% its value, its inventory is only worth 50% of its value, but its liabilities have to be paid in full. In addition, Graham believed that preferred stock belongs on the liability side of the balance sheet, not as part of capital and surplus. This is a conservative way of estimating the company's value.

Calamos L/S Equity & Dynamic Trust  (NAS:CPZ) Net-Net Working Capital Explanation

One research study, covering the years 1970 through 1983 showed that portfolios picked at the beginning of each year, and held for one year, returned 29.4 percent, on average, over the 13-year period, compared to 11.5 percent for the S&P 500 Index. Other studies of Graham's strategy produced similar results.

Benjamin Graham looked for companies whose market values were less than two-thirds of their net-net value. They are collected under our Net-Net screener.

Calamos L/S Equity & Dynamic Trust Net-Net Working Capital Calculation

Calamos L/S Equity & Dynamic Trust's Net-Net Working Capital (NNWC) per share for the fiscal year that ended in Oct. 2025 is calculated as

Net-Net Working Capital(A: Oct. 2025 )
=(Balance Sheet Cash And Cash Equivalents+Marketable Securities+0.75 * Accounts Receivable+0.5 * Total Inventories-Total Liabilities
-Preferred Stock-Minority Interest)/Shares Outstanding (EOP)
=(1.074+0+0.75 * 0+0.5 * 0-248.318
-0-0)/19.632
=-12.59

Calamos L/S Equity & Dynamic Trust's Net-Net Working Capital (NNWC) per share for the quarter that ended in Apr. 2026 is calculated as

Net-Net Working Capital(Q: Apr. 2026 )
=(Balance Sheet Cash And Cash Equivalents+Marketable Securities+0.75 * Accounts Receivable+0.5 * Total Inventories-Total Liabilities
-Preferred Stock-Minority Interest)/Shares Outstanding (EOP)
=(0+0+0.75 * 0+0.5 * 0-288.312
-0-0)/19.632
=-14.69

In calculating the Net-Net Working Capital (NNWC), Benjamin Graham assumed that a company's accounts receivable is only worth 75% its value, its inventory is only worth 50% of its value, but its liabilities have to be paid in full.

In addition, Graham believed that preferred stock belongs on the liability side of the balance sheet, not as part of capital and surplus. In "Security Analysis", preferred stock is dubbed "an imperfect creditorship position" that is best placed on the balance sheet alongside funded debt.

This is a conservative way of estimating the company's value.

Calamos L/S Equity & Dynamic Trust Business Description

Address 2020 Calamos Court, Naperville, IL, USA, 60563-2787
Calamos L/S Equity & Dynamic Inc Trust is a trust company that seeks to provide current income and risk-managed capital appreciation, with an investment objective to deliver total return through a combination of capital appreciation and current income. The Fund invests in securities across sectors such as Industrials, Healthcare, Financials, Consumer Discretionary, and others, and holds securities with a broad range of maturities, with the average term to maturity typically ranging from two to ten years. Managed assets represent the Fund's total assets, including any assets attributable to leverage that may be outstanding, minus total liabilities other than debt representing financial leverage.
